Output 343542591cfdde0359f39b5c61283bdd8d334cba6c7eabcdd75df50fb4b08ed0:0

value
10000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b503b5d530591fba0341ab87d6fc1e3cc10460ef OP_EQUALVERIFY OP_CHECKSIG
address
1HW7kWx62istofwkMf7nCEoQofjhezmSRM
transaction
343542591cfdde0359f39b5c61283bdd8d334cba6c7eabcdd75df50fb4b08ed0
spent
true